Success

A respectable gentleman

Mr Fortune is doing well for himself. His shop is resplendent with gleaming brass, copper and obsidian fittings. It smells pleasantly of polish and fungal pot-pourri. He puts down his copy of Slowcake's Exceptionals ('the indispensable guide to persons of note in the Neath!') and addresses you.

"I heard about those amber dealers that were poisoned. It's a disgrace, but I can't say that I'm surprised. Those low-lives are always doing each other over in trade. I don't know any of the details, of course. I'm a respectable man now. I daresay I'll be in here" – he pats his book, leaving a smudge – "one day."

'Do you think the details of the case will be published in the newspapers? I'd be delighted to describe the characters of those poisoned if it came to that...'
